ブロックチェーンの基本構造と暗号資産 (仮想通貨) の関係性
はじめに
近年、ブロックチェーン技術と暗号資産(仮想通貨)という言葉を耳にする機会が増加しました。これらの技術は、金融業界のみならず、サプライチェーン管理、医療、投票システムなど、様々な分野での応用が期待されています。本稿では、ブロックチェーンの基本的な構造を詳細に解説し、暗号資産との関係性を明らかにすることを目的とします。ブロックチェーン技術の理解は、今後のデジタル社会において不可欠な知識となるでしょう。
ブロックチェーンの基本構造
ブロックチェーンは、その名の通り、ブロックが鎖のように連なって構成される分散型台帳技術です。中央集権的な管理者が存在せず、ネットワークに参加する複数のノードによってデータの整合性が保たれます。以下に、ブロックチェーンの主要な構成要素を説明します。
1. ブロック
ブロックは、取引データやその他の情報をまとめたものです。各ブロックには、以下の要素が含まれます。
- データ: 取引内容、タイムスタンプ、その他の関連情報
- ハッシュ値: ブロックの内容を要約した一意の識別子
- 前のブロックのハッシュ値: 前のブロックとの繋がりを示す情報
ハッシュ値は、ブロックの内容が少しでも変更されると、全く異なる値に変化します。この性質を利用することで、データの改ざんを検知することが可能です。また、前のブロックのハッシュ値を含めることで、ブロックが鎖のように連なり、改ざんが極めて困難な構造を実現しています。
2. 分散型台帳
ブロックチェーンは、単一の場所にデータを保存するのではなく、ネットワークに参加する複数のノードに台帳のコピーを分散して保存します。これにより、単一障害点のリスクを排除し、データの可用性と信頼性を高めることができます。各ノードは、新しいブロックが生成されるたびに、そのブロックの正当性を検証し、自身の台帳に追記します。
3. コンセンサスアルゴリズム
分散型台帳の整合性を保つためには、ネットワーク参加者間で合意形成を行う必要があります。この合意形成の仕組みをコンセンサスアルゴリズムと呼びます。代表的なコンセンサスアルゴリズムには、以下のものがあります。
- プルーフ・オブ・ワーク (PoW): 計算問題を解くことで、新しいブロックを生成する権利を得る方式。ビットコインなどで採用されています。
- プルーフ・オブ・ステーク (PoS): 仮想通貨の保有量に応じて、新しいブロックを生成する権利を得る方式。イーサリアムなどで採用されています。
- デリゲーテッド・プルーフ・オブ・ステーク (DPoS): 仮想通貨の保有者による投票によって選出された代表者が、ブロックを生成する方式。
コンセンサスアルゴリズムは、ブロックチェーンのセキュリティと効率性に大きな影響を与えます。
4. 暗号化技術
ブロックチェーンでは、データの機密性と安全性を確保するために、様々な暗号化技術が利用されています。例えば、公開鍵暗号方式は、データの暗号化と復号化に異なる鍵を使用することで、安全な通信を実現します。また、ハッシュ関数は、データの改ざんを検知するために利用されます。
暗号資産 (仮想通貨) とブロックチェーンの関係性
暗号資産(仮想通貨)は、ブロックチェーン技術を基盤として構築されたデジタル資産です。ビットコイン、イーサリアム、リップルなどが代表的な暗号資産として知られています。暗号資産は、中央銀行のような発行主体が存在せず、ブロックチェーン上で取引履歴が記録されます。
1. ブロックチェーンの応用事例としての暗号資産
ブロックチェーン技術は、暗号資産の取引を安全かつ透明に行うための基盤を提供します。ブロックチェーン上に記録された取引履歴は、改ざんが極めて困難であるため、信頼性の高い取引を実現することができます。また、暗号資産は、国境を越えた送金や決済を容易に行うことができるというメリットがあります。
2. 暗号資産の種類と特徴
暗号資産には、様々な種類が存在し、それぞれ異なる特徴を持っています。
- ビットコイン (BTC): 最初の暗号資産であり、最も高い時価総額を誇ります。
- イーサリアム (ETH): スマートコントラクトと呼ばれるプログラムを実行できるプラットフォームを提供します。
- リップル (XRP): 国際送金に特化した暗号資産であり、送金速度の向上を目指しています。
- ライトコイン (LTC): ビットコインよりも取引速度が速いという特徴があります。
これらの暗号資産は、それぞれ異なる目的や技術に基づいて開発されており、様々な用途で利用されています。
3. スマートコントラクト
スマートコントラクトは、ブロックチェーン上で実行されるプログラムであり、特定の条件が満たされた場合に自動的に契約を実行します。例えば、不動産の売買契約や保険契約などをスマートコントラクトとして実装することができます。スマートコントラクトは、仲介者を介さずに契約を自動化することができるため、コスト削減や効率化に貢献します。
4. DeFi (分散型金融)
DeFiは、ブロックチェーン技術を基盤とした分散型金融システムです。DeFiでは、従来の金融機関を介さずに、貸付、借入、取引などの金融サービスを利用することができます。DeFiは、金融包摂の促進や金融システムの透明性向上に貢献することが期待されています。
ブロックチェーン技術の課題と今後の展望
ブロックチェーン技術は、多くの可能性を秘めている一方で、いくつかの課題も抱えています。
1. スケーラビリティ問題
ブロックチェーンの処理能力は、従来の集中型システムに比べて低い場合があります。特に、取引量が多い場合には、処理遅延や手数料の高騰が発生する可能性があります。この問題を解決するために、様々なスケーラビリティソリューションが開発されています。
2. セキュリティ問題
ブロックチェーン自体は、非常に安全な技術ですが、スマートコントラクトの脆弱性や取引所のハッキングなど、セキュリティ上のリスクも存在します。これらのリスクを軽減するために、セキュリティ対策の強化が不可欠です。
3. 法規制の整備
暗号資産やブロックチェーン技術に関する法規制は、まだ整備途上にあります。法規制の整備は、ブロックチェーン技術の普及と発展にとって重要な課題です。
今後の展望としては、ブロックチェーン技術のさらなる進化と、様々な分野での応用が期待されます。特に、サプライチェーン管理、医療、投票システムなど、ブロックチェーン技術の活用範囲は広がっていくでしょう。また、DeFiやNFT (非代替性トークン) などの新しいアプリケーションも登場し、ブロックチェーン技術の可能性を広げています。
まとめ
ブロックチェーンは、分散型台帳技術であり、データの改ざんが極めて困難な構造を持っています。暗号資産は、ブロックチェーン技術を基盤として構築されたデジタル資産であり、安全かつ透明な取引を実現します。ブロックチェーン技術は、金融業界のみならず、様々な分野での応用が期待されており、今後のデジタル社会において重要な役割を果たすでしょう。課題も存在しますが、技術の進化と法規制の整備によって、ブロックチェーン技術はさらに発展していくと考えられます。